About

Holes 18
Type Public
Style Links
Par 71
Length 6821 yards
Slope 130
Rating 70.0

Brazell's Creek Golf Course has a unique layout that is like getting to play two courses in one. Designed by Georgia native Denis Griffiths, the course begins with a parkland-style front nine and then transitions into a links course. The original nine holes, the front nine, are connected to the new nine by a winding 1,500-yard bridge. The player-friendly front nine offers some good opportunities to build up your score before the more challenging back nine, which will test even the most seasoned golfers. The fairways on the front nine are tree lined and narrow but you won't have to deal with the wind, which you'll be confronted with on the longer, tougher back nine. Brazell's Creek Golf Course's signature hole is the par-3 15th. This 207-yard hole plays over wetlands to a large, undulating island green.

First Time Playing

30 mph wind was very much a factor

The back nine was ehhhhh. On the other hand holes 16-17 were great. The rest are great if you don’t want to lose a ball. Layout of the back would have to be a 3/5 for me. It was in good shape, but I can imagine even on a not so windy day it’s still hard for your ball not to move too much. The front nine was very nice though and a scenic course as well. Front nine layout 5/5. It was a three club wind on the back hitting 9 irons 175 and drivers less than 200 into the wind. I didn’t see a single soul 3 holes behind us or in front of us, so pace of play is out of this world. The wind was moving my ball on the green, so good luck reading putts. Overall great day on the course.

Greens not up to par

I typically play this course weekly. It’s usually well maintained. Sometimes the course manager will overuse cartpath only rules.

About 2 years ago, ta couple of greens on the back began having poa (annual bluegrass). On them. The problem has gotten wore, and the greens on the back 9 are completely useless for putting.

Disappointed

I’ve played this course 3-4 times. I think the layout is truly awesome, partially that back 9 where you feel like you’ve been transported to Kansas. However I don’t think I would return again. Had a 10:20 tee time, showed up on the tee right on time and there were 3 groups still waiting to go off. No marshall or any organization to keep things moving. A group of 2 could have easily been paired with me as a single, but they didn’t want to play. Did not end up getting off the number 1 tee until 10:45. As a single, I expect to do some waiting, but this round was excessive. On hole 3 I began to see exactly what the problem was, a group of 8 were on hole 5. Only hole 4 was a group of 6. I called the clubhouse to ask if this eas being allowed and they said no and would handle it. From what I could tell not only was nothing done about it, no one even went out to talk to these groups. Front 9 was honestly not terrible pace, 2 hours and 10 mins. The back 9 however madness ensued. Multiple randoms just popped into the back 9 in front of myself and the foursome ahead of me. Between the two groups that sandwiched themselves in between the already slow play it killed the pace of this round. The back 9 took 2 hours and 40 mins. If I didn’t really enjoy the 17th hole I would’ve left around the 14th. Unless some form of management or structure takes place this course will continue to be taken advantage of by inconsiderate groups who want to play high handicap Ryder cup matches (yes, all 8 of these guy sucked). Greens were also punched which may or may not have been mentioned when booking online, but was not mentioned by the staff when checking in. Like the course and it’s usually in decent shape for the cost, but the lack of management puts this course on my no play list for a while. It’s also quite a haul from Savannah for those that think it doesn’t look that far away on the map, trust the google maps eta.
